Q: What does “NATE-certified” mean?
All Climate Masters technicians are certified by the
North American Technician Excellence organization, an industry-wide professional group which stringently evaluates technicians’ real-world knowledge of HVAC systems. Contractors, manufacturers, distributors and educators across the industry partner with NATE to develop knowledgeable, competent HVAC technicians.
